Don't use pipe pixel rate for plane pixel rate. Calculate plane pixel according
to formula

adjusted plane_pixel_rate = adjusted pipe_pixel_rate * downscale ammount

downscale amount = max[1, src_h/dst_h] * max[1, src_w/dst_w]
if 90/270 rotation use rotated width & height

v2: use intel_plane_state->visible instead of (fb == NULL) as per Matt's
    comment.

v3 (by Matt):
 - Keep downscale amount in 16.16 fixed point rather than converting to
   decimal fixed point.
 - Store adjusted plane pixel rate in plane state instead of the plane
   parameters structure that we no longer use.

+/*
+ * This function takes drm_plane_state as input
+ * and decides the downscale amount according to the formula
+ *
+ * downscale amount = Max[1, Horizontal source size / Horizontal dest size]
+ *
+ * Return value is provided in 16.16 fixed point form to retain fractional part
+ * Caller should take care of dividing & Rounding off the value
+ */
+static uint32_t
+skl_plane_downscale_amount(const struct intel_plane *intel_plane)
+{
+       struct drm_plane_state *pstate = intel_plane->base.state;
+       struct intel_plane_state *intel_pstate = to_intel_plane_state(pstate);
+       uint32_t downscale_h, downscale_w;
+       uint32_t src_w, src_h, dst_w, dst_h;
+
+       /* If plane not visible return amount as unity */
+       if (!intel_pstate->visible)
+               return DRM_PLANE_HELPER_NO_SCALING;
+
+       /* n.b., src is 16.16 fixed point, dst is whole integer */
+       src_w = drm_rect_width(&intel_pstate->src);
+       src_h = drm_rect_height(&intel_pstate->src);
+       dst_w = drm_rect_width(&intel_pstate->dst);
+       dst_h = drm_rect_height(&intel_pstate->dst);
+       if (intel_rotation_90_or_270(pstate->rotation))
+               swap(dst_w, dst_h);
+
+       downscale_h = max(src_h / dst_h, (uint32_t)DRM_PLANE_HELPER_NO_SCALING);
+       downscale_w = max(src_h / dst_h, (uint32_t)DRM_PLANE_HELPER_NO_SCALING);
+
+       /* Provide result in 16.16 fixed point */
+       return (uint64_t)downscale_w * downscale_h >> 16;
+}
